From 01265d08f3e408a92aa0ac986384686d2d5383ea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Bar=C4=B1=C5=9F=20Soner=20U=C5=9Fakl=C4=B1?= Date: Mon, 12 Oct 2020 14:33:21 -0400 Subject: [PATCH] feat: add stack to deprecate message --- public/src/utils.js | 5 +++-- 1 file changed, 3 insertions(+), 2 deletions(-) diff --git a/public/src/utils.js b/public/src/utils.js index 2b80762dab..2b86451bde 100644 --- a/public/src/utils.js +++ b/public/src/utils.js @@ -343,10 +343,11 @@ // http://dense13.com/blog/2009/05/03/converting-string-to-slug-javascript/ slugify: function (str, preserveCase) { + var stack = new Error('utils.slugify').stack.split('\n')[1]; if (typeof module === 'object' && module.exports) { - console.warn('[deprecated] utils.slugify deprecated. Use `require("slugify")` instead'); + console.warn('[deprecated] utils.slugify deprecated. Use `require("slugify")` instead.\n' + stack); } else { - console.warn('[deprecated] utils.slugify deprecated. Use `require(["slugify"], function (slugify) { ... })` instead'); + console.warn('[deprecated] utils.slugify deprecated. Use `require(["slugify"], function (slugify) { ... })` instead.\n' + stack); } if (!str) {